Popular Terms
The most important terms in public procurement
Tender
Formal procedure where a contracting authority publicly announces a contract and invites companies to submit bids.
Open Procedure
Procurement procedure where an unlimited number of companies are publicly invited to submit bids.
Restricted Procedure
The restricted procedure is a procurement method where the contracting authority invites a limited number of companies to submit tenders after a public call for participation.
Negotiated Procedure
The negotiated procedure is a procurement method where the contracting authority negotiates terms with selected companies, typically used for complex services.
Competitive Dialogue
Procurement procedure for particularly complex contracts where the authority develops solutions together with bidders.
E-Procurement
Electronic handling of public procurement procedures via digital platforms – mandatory in Germany since 2020.
